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Catford to Truro start from as little as £39.00

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Catford to Truro start from £146.70 one way, or £147.70 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Catford to Truro are available for £169.50 one way, or £339.00 return

Facilities and Amenities at Catford Station

Catford station is well-equipped to make your journey as comfortable and seamless as possible. The ticket office is open from 06:40 to 20:25 on weekdays, with slightly reduced hours on weekends. The presence of ticket machines facilitates easy collection of tickets purchased online. Those with accessibility requirements will be pleased to know that Thameslink ticket machines support Disabled Persons Railcard discounts and the station ensures step-free access throughout. Additionally, for auditory-impaired passengers, the station offers an induction loop.

With CCTV surveillance and many help points located throughout the station, Catford ensures a sense of safety and assistance is always available. This makes it convenient for travelers who might need guidance or help during their journey. However, you might want to plan ahead as the station lacks some amenities like a waiting room or restroom facilities. But don't worry there's more to enjoy in the vicinity!

Accessibility and Assistance

The station prides itself on being accessible to passengers with disabilities, offering step-free access throughout and accessible ticket machines. A ramp operated by staff is available for train access, ensuring that all passengers can board efficiently. It's essential to know that tactile surfaces may not cover all platform edges, so do reach out for assistance if needed. For those looking for guidance without prior booking, the station provides an efficient "turn up and go" service to help as needed.

All Aboard: Station Facilities and Amenities

Truro station is armed with a robust ticketing system to accommodate early risers and night owls alike, with the ticket office open as early as 06:45 am during the weekdays. Need to collect tickets purchased online? This is conveniently doable at the ticket machines on site. For those venturing with smartcards, although issued here, validators are notably absent so plan accordingly.

The station extends its warm welcome through essential facilities—while luggage storage is unavailable, the waiting rooms offer a relaxing respite between 06:45 am and 20:05 pm on weekdays. Unfortunately, though accessible toilets are absent, standard facilities are available on Platform 2 with baby changing amenities spanning Platforms 2 and 3.

Getting Around: Transport Options from Truro

Truro is well-connected beyond its borders with several onward travel options. The station fronts a dedicated taxi rank, making it easy to move seamlessly from train to road. Embrace Cornwall’s beauty even further by planning your onward journey through local bus services readily available to enhance your travel itinerary. For a picturesque pedal, bicycle hire is conveniently located 4 miles from the station at Bike Chain Bissoe, perfect for a venture into Cornwall’s scenic landscapes.
